分布式MySQL应用场景解析

资源类型:qilanfushi.com 2025-06-20 21:14

分布式mysql的应用场景简介:



分布式MySQL的应用场景:解锁大规模数据处理的新纪元 在当今数字化迅猛发展的时代,数据已成为企业最宝贵的资产之一

    随着业务规模的扩大和数据量的激增,传统的单节点MySQL数据库逐渐暴露出性能瓶颈、扩展性差等问题,难以满足高并发访问、海量数据存储与高效查询的需求

    因此,分布式MySQL应运而生,它通过将数据分片、复制和负载均衡等技术手段,实现了数据库系统的水平扩展,极大地提升了数据处理能力和系统稳定性

    本文将深入探讨分布式MySQL的应用场景,展示其在解锁大规模数据处理新纪元中的独特魅力

     一、高并发访问场景:应对互联网应用的流量洪峰 在互联网行业,尤其是电商、社交媒体、在线教育等领域,用户访问量往往呈现出周期性或突发性的高峰

    例如,双十一购物节期间,电商平台需要承受数以亿计的用户同时访问和交易请求,这对数据库系统的并发处理能力提出了极高要求

    分布式MySQL通过将数据分散到多个节点上,每个节点都能独立处理一部分请求,有效分散了访问压力

    同时,结合负载均衡策略,可以确保请求被均匀分配到各个节点,避免单点过载,从而保障系统在高并发场景下的稳定运行

     二、大数据存储与分析场景:构建数据仓库与BI系统 随着大数据时代的到来,企业对于数据的收集、存储和分析需求日益增长

    分布式MySQL不仅能够满足海量数据的存储需求,还能通过分片机制实现数据的水平扩展,使得存储容量几乎不受限制

    在构建数据仓库和商务智能(BI)系统时,分布式MySQL可以作为底层数据存储引擎,支持复杂查询、报表生成和数据分析任务

    通过合理的分片设计和索引优化,可以显著提升查询性能,为决策者提供实时、准确的数据支持

     三、金融交易系统场景:确保数据一致性与高可用性 金融交易系统对数据的一致性和高可用性有着近乎苛刻的要求

    每一笔交易的准确记录、快速处理以及故障恢复能力直接关系到用户的资金安全和信任度

    分布式MySQL通过主从复制、多主复制等技术,实现了数据的高可用性和容灾备份

    在主节点发生故障时,从节点可以迅速接管服务,保证交易不中断

    同时,通过事务管理和分布式锁机制,确保跨节点事务的一致性,为金融交易提供可靠保障

     四、物联网(IoT)场景:处理海量设备数据 物联网技术的发展使得越来越多的智能设备接入网络,这些设备持续产生大量数据,如传感器读数、设备状态信息等

    分布式MySQL以其强大的数据处理能力和灵活的扩展性,成为物联网数据收集、存储和分析的理想选择

    通过将设备数据按地域、类型或时间等维度进行分片,可以高效地管理和查询数据,支持实时监控、预警分析和预测维护等功能,为物联网应用提供坚实的数据支撑

     五、云计算平台场景:支持弹性伸缩与多云部署 云计算作为信息技术的重要发展趋势,强调资源的按需分配和弹性扩展

    分布式MySQL天然适配云计算环境,能够根据业务需求动态调整资源,实现数据库的弹性伸缩

    无论是公有云、私有云还是混合云,分布式MySQL都能灵活部署,确保数据的一致性和访问效率

    在云原生场景下,结合容器化技术和编排工具(如Kubernetes),可以进一步简化部署、管理和扩缩容流程,提升运维效率和系统灵活性

     六、游戏行业场景:支撑大规模在线游戏与数据分析 游戏行业,尤其是大型多人在线角色扮演游戏(MMORPG),对数据库的性能和可扩展性有着极高的要求

    玩家登录、游戏状态保存、排行榜更新等操作都需要快速响应和高效处理

    分布式MySQL通过分片技术,将玩家数据分散到多个节点,有效减轻了单一数据库的负载,提高了并发处理能力

    同时,对于游戏数据分析,如用户行为分析、付费模式优化等,分布式MySQL也能提供强大的存储和查询能力,帮助游戏运营商更好地理解玩家需求,优化游戏体验

     七、跨境电商场景:实现全球化数据同步与合规性 跨境电商业务涉及多个国家或地区,需要处理不同语言和货币的数据,同时遵守各地的数据保护和隐私法规

    分布式MySQL通过多数据中心部署,可以实现全球数据的同步与备份,确保数据的实时性和一致性

    此外,结合数据加密、访问控制和审计日志等功能,可以满足GDPR、CCPA等国际数据保护法规的要求,保障跨境数据传输和存储的合规性

     八、未来展望:持续创新与融合技术 随着技术的不断进步,分布式MySQL也在不断演进

    一方面,它与NoSQL数据库、内存数据库等其他类型数据库的结合使用,形成了更加灵活多样的数据架构,满足复杂应用场景的需求

    另一方面,AI和机器学习技术的融入,使得分布式MySQL能够自动优化查询计划、预测负载变化,进一步提升系统性能和用户体验

    未来,分布式MySQL将在更多领域发挥重要作用,推动数字化转型的深入发展

     结语 综上所述,分布式MySQL以其卓越的性能、高度的可扩展性和灵活性,在多个关键应用场景中展现出了强大的生命力

    无论是应对高并发访问、处理海量数据,还是在确保数据一致性、高可用性以及支持全球化业务方面,分布式MySQL都提供了可靠的解决方案

    随着技术的不断革新和应用场景的持续拓展,分布式MySQL将成为解锁大规模数据处理新纪元的关键力量,为企业数字化转型注入强劲动力

    

阅读全文
上一篇:MySQL数据库入门必备知识

最新收录:

  • 轻松教程:如何修改MySQL时区设置
  • MySQL数据库入门必备知识
  • MySQL生成随机数函数:打造数据多样性的秘诀
  • MySQL数据库内容全解析
  • AMH面板下MySQL安装目录详解
  • 利用binlog高效管理MySQL数据删除
  • MySQL新用户登录指南:轻松上手操作教程
  • MySQL常用运算符详解:提升SQL查询效率的秘诀
  • MySQL任务栏:高效管理数据库技巧
  • MySQL自增ID位数详解与策略
  • 揭秘MySQL伪列:数据操作的高效秘诀
  • WDCP平台轻松安装MySQL数据库指南
  • 首页 | 分布式mysql的应用场景:分布式MySQL应用场景解析